The power module is vacuum sealed between plastic film and adhesive coated white paperboard. After production, the module was immediately sealed with coated white paper while using a transparent foil. The package remains intact during storage and transportation. Compared with standard packaging, SEMISEAL offers customers a complete seal. The quality of the module can be guaranteed before the customer opens the package.
This advanced packaging is transparent and allows visual quality checks, customs inspections and data dimension codes for module identification to be read. The SEMISEAL package allows a different number of modules to be packaged in a single package that is punched so that the modules can be separated by a given amount as needed. Unpacking is quick and easy. Lift and remove the cardboard first, then press the cardboard template to remove the film.
SEMISEAL packaging has been rigorously tested to check the resistance to environmental influences such as humidity and temperature fluctuations of -40°C to 85°C. The 240-hour test is a testimony to SEMISEAL's superior quality to standard packaging.
Cardboard and ionomer plastic films used by SEMISEAL do not pollute the environment and can be recycled. Vacuum sealed packaging units for SEMIPACK 2 and SEMITRANS 2 weigh approximately 50% lighter than standard packaging units.
The packaging will be launched in the second half of 2010 as a protective packaging for SEMITRANS 2, 3, 4 and SEMIPACK 1 and 2. Other modules will also use this package later.
SEMISEAL, the first vacuum-sealed package for power modules, ensures safer and easier handling.
Veneer molded doors with an antique finish refer to doors that are made using a combination of veneer and molding techniques to create a vintage or antique appearance. Let's break down the components:
-
Veneer: Veneer is a thin layer of wood or wood-like material that is applied to the surface of a door to give it the appearance of solid wood. It is typically made from real wood veneers or engineered veneers, which are thin slices of wood or reconstituted wood fibers. Veneer provides a natural and authentic look to the door while being more cost-effective than solid wood.
-
Molded: Molded doors are manufactured using a molding process that involves compressing wood fibers or engineered materials under heat and pressure. This technique allows for the creation of intricate designs, patterns, and contours on the door surface. Molded doors can imitate the appearance of panel doors or have raised or recessed designs.
-
Antique Finish: The antique finish refers to a specific surface treatment or staining technique applied to the veneer or molded door to give it an aged or weathered look. This finish often involves distressing the wood, applying dark glazes or patinas, and adding subtle imperfections or wear marks. The goal is to create a vintage aesthetic that replicates the charm and character of antique doors.
